Mayes cap rate
The cap rate in Mayes is 2.5%, ranking #2,327 of 3,071 U.S. counties. Updated monthly and free to explore.
Cap rate
2.5%
Ranks #2,327 of 3,071 U.S. counties, in the top 76%.
- vs. national median3.4%Mayes is lower than the U.S. median
- vs. Oklahoma median2.9%Mayes is lower than the Oklahoma median
What cap rate means
Capitalization rate estimates the annual return on a rental property before financing: gross rent divided by purchase price. Higher cap rates mean stronger cash flow relative to price, which investors weigh against appreciation potential and risk. We estimate it from local rents and home values; verify against an actual listing before underwriting a deal.
